Abstract

Compositions with antimicrobial properties contain a metal salt of a fatty acid mixed a bioabsorbable copolymer. These compositions are useful in formi ng coatings for surgical articles, including multifilament sutures.

Claims (26)

1. A coating for a surgical article comprising:
a) a copolymer having a predominant amount of epsilon-caprolactone and a minor amount of at least one other bioabsorbable copolymerizable monomer; and b) an effective antimicrobial amount of a metal salt of a fatty acid selected from the group consisting of fatty acid salts of lithium, rubidium, cesium, francium, beryllium, magnesium, strontium, barium, radium, aluminum, tin, lead, bismuth, transition metal and mixtures thereof.
2. The coating for a surgical article of claim 1 wherein the metal salt of a fatty acid is silver stearate.
3. The coating for a surgical article of claim 1 further including a fatty acid ester.

5. The coating for a surgical article of claim 3 wherein the fatty acid ester is calcium stearoyl lactylate.
6. The coating for a surgical article of claim 1 wherein the metal salt of a fatty acid ranges from about 0.3 to about 10 percent by weight of the coating composition.
7. The coating for a surgical article of claim 3 wherein the fatty acid ester ranges from about 30 to about 70 percent by weight of the coating composition.
8. The coating for a surgical article of claim 1 wherein the surgical article is a suture.
